Medical-grade Polylactic Acid (PLA) stands in stark contrast to industrial resins. While industrial variants prioritize cost, medical-grade polymers demand extreme chemical purity.
The Purity Mandate
Residual monomers (lactide), heavy metal catalysts, and moisture content must be strictly controlled to prevent adverse systemic reactions. A mismatch in resin grade can lead to premature mechanical failure or localized inflammatory responses.
Case Study I: Surgical Sutures
High MW & Narrow MWD
A narrow MWD ensures consistent extrusion, preventing weak spots. High L-lactide (PLLA) content provides the crystalline framework to withstand physiological stress before safely resorbing via the Krebs cycle.
Case Study II: Orthopedic Devices
Isotacticity & Crystallinity
Mimics cortical bone load-bearing. Higher crystallinity results in slower degradation (6–18 months). Minimizing residual lactide (<0.01%) is vital to prevent "acid dumping" and bone resorption.

Medical Selection Matrix
| Application | Primary Requirement | Degradation Profile | Strength Priority |
|---|---|---|---|
| Sutures | Flexibility / Knot Strength | Medium (2-4 months) | High Tensile |
| Orthopedic Screws | Load-bearing Stability | Slow (6-18 months) | High Compression |
| Tissue Scaffolds | Porosity / Flowability | Variable (Custom) | Structural Integrity |
| Drug Delivery | Purity / Surface Area | Fast to Medium | Low (Carrier focus) |
